[Semaglutide and Metabolic Dysfunction-Associated Fatty Liver Disease: A Systematic Review]
Walter Masson1, Carla Solís2, Juan Patricio Nogueira2
1Hospital Italiano de Buenos Aires, Ciudad Autónoma de Buenos Aires, Argentina. Hospital Italiano de Buenos Aires Ciudad Autónoma de Buenos Aires Argentina.
Semaglutide shows promise for treating metabolic dysfunction-associated fatty liver disease (MAFLD) and steatohepatitis (MASH), improving liver fat and some fibrosis markers. Further research with larger trials is needed to confirm these benefits in MAFLD/MASH patients.
